How to Heat Treat Flour
Heat treating flour makes it safe to use in any recipe--including no-bake desserts! Learn how to bake raw flour with this easy method.

Instructions
Preheat oven to 350 degrees F.
Spread two cups of flour on a baking sheet (with sides) and spread out in a thin layer.
Cook for 5 minutes, then let cool completely before using.
Store in airtight container until ready to use.
Notes
This method can be used for
bleached or unbleached
all-purpose flour.
You can heat treat the flour
ahead of time
and store in airtight container unti ready to use.
Once your flour is heat treated you can use it in any
no-bake recipe
that calls for flour!
If you're using
dry cake mix
in a recipe (like this
Funfetti Dip
), you can heat treat the cake mix JUST like you would flour!
